Causes and Consequences of Celebrity Home Fires
Celebrity homes are not immune to the risks that affect other properties, including electrical issues, wildfires, and accidental ignition sources. The consequences of these fires can be severe, resulting in significant financial losses, emotional trauma, and even loss of life.
Electrical Issues: Many celebrity homes feature complex electrical systems, which can be prone to faults and malfunctions. Regular maintenance is crucial to preventing electrical fires.
Wildfires: Celebrities often own homes in areas prone to wildfires, such as California. These fires can spread rapidly, fueled by dry conditions and strong winds.
Accidental Ignition Sources: Celebrities, like anyone else, can be victims of accidental fires caused by cooking, candles, or other ignition sources.
Prevention and Preparedness
While fires can be unpredictable, there are steps celebrities and homeowners can take to minimize the risk and impact of these disasters.
Fire Safety Measures for Celebrity Homes
- Regular maintenance of electrical and HVAC systems
- Installation of advanced fire detection and suppression systems
- Creation of defensible space around homes in wildfire-prone areas
- Development of emergency evacuation plans
Rebuilding and Recovery
For celebrities who have lost homes to fires, the process of rebuilding and recovery can be complex and challenging. It involves not only reconstructing the physical property but also coping with the emotional impact of the loss.
Rebuilding After a Fire: A Step-by-Step Guide
- Assess the damage and create a recovery plan
- Secure the property to prevent further damage
- Work with insurance companies to determine coverage
- Hire experienced contractors to rebuild the property
- Consider incorporating fire-resistant materials and designs
